Recognizing the Function of a Registered Agent

A registered agent is an assigned person or entity responsible for receiving lawful papers, main government notices, and solution of process on part of a business entity. This duty is necessary for companies, LLCs, and various other official company structures in the majority of territories, guaranteeing that the firm continues to be informed of lawful commitments and potential lawsuits. The registered agent's address need to be a physical place within the state of incorporation or registration, where they can be accurately gotten to during normal business hours. Selecting the best registered agent is crucial, as it influences legal compliance, personal privacy, and overall business procedures. Several companies opt to hire professional registered agent solutions to make sure consistency, confidentiality, and conformity with state needs, specifically if they do not have a physical visibility in the state. Failure to preserve a registered agent or to maintain their contact info current can result in legal penalties, consisting of penalties or the forfeiture of the company's great standing condition. Eventually, the registered agent functions as the main point of get in touch with between business and government companies, playing an important duty in the lawful and management lifecycle of the company.
